After clearing the area around the pool table, sweep the entire space. Use a broom and dustpan or vacuum cleaner to pick up excess debris, dirt, and dust from the floor. Take extra care when cleaning around the pool table because even small pieces of grit can damage its felt surface.

Nov 22, 2018 · The first step in taking apart a Fisher Pool Table is to prepare the area. Ensure that the floor is free of obstructions and the pool table is clear of any items such as balls, cues, or chalk. When the area is ready, you can begin to take apart the Fisher Pool Table. The guy who refelted my pool table (Allen) does it professionally and was kind enough to allow me to take pictures while he recovered the pool table with new felt. It ...Unscrew (and bag) the side rail bolts. Your next step is going to be to remove the side rails. Take your wrench and remove the bolts that are keeping it in place. There are usually three bolts per rail. Depending on how your pool table is set up, your side rail may be in one piece or multiple pieces.
